Transaction 52a38d7fb07f561db191c653f011af5ffb69793b3e863d44ce005a5e647b5941

3 Input
2 Outputs
  • 52a38d7fb07f561db191c653f011af5ffb69793b3e863d44ce005a5e647b5941:0
  • value  1565964
    address  34f6xbYicjg8pgQ1ytFjjpZF9m2cRkApSx
  • 52a38d7fb07f561db191c653f011af5ffb69793b3e863d44ce005a5e647b5941:1
  • value  1039092
    address  3PYLEkkFEiZ1m71GdFPR93nPDH5jKZ6AAb